Md. Code Regs. 08.02.05.26 - Billfish

A. In this regulation, "billfish" means the following species:
(1) Atlantic Blue Marlin (Makaira nigricans);
(2) Atlantic White Marlin (Kajikia albidus);
(3) Atlantic Sailfish (Istiophorus platypterus); and
(4) Roundscale Spearfish (Tetrapturus georgii).
B. A person may not catch, possess, or land billfish when the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ration closes the fishery in accordance with 50 CFR 635.
C. A person may not catch, possess, or land billfish in violation of the:
(1) Catch limit established in 50 CFR 635 ; and
(2) Size specifications established in 50 CFR 635.
D. Before removing a landed billfish caught for recreational purposes from a boat or removing a boat containing a billfish from the water, a person shall:
(1) Immediately report to a reporting station designated by the Department;
(2) Complete a catch information form provided by the reporting station; and
(3) Affix a tail tag, provided by the reporting station, to the billfish.
E. A person that lands a billfish may eviscerate the billfish but it shall otherwise be maintained whole with its head, fins, and bill intact through offloading.

Notes

Md. Code Regs. 08.02.05.26
Regulation .26 adopted as an emergency provision effective June 1, 2003 (30:13 Md. R. 850); adopted permanently effective September 29, 2003 (30:19 Md. R. 1329)
Regulation .26A amended effective March 4, 2013 (40:4 Md. R. 344)
